Overall Meaning

In Kendall Payne's song "On My Bones," the lyrics explore the lessons and experiences that life, the world, love, and God have brought and taught the singer. Payne highlights the challenges she has gone through as well as the lessons she has learned by using the phrase "hard on my bones." This phrase serves as a metaphor and represents the struggles and difficulties that have taken a toll on her. She reflects on the heartache and fame that have come with her career, the pressure to always be in a rush, the uncertainty that comes with living in this world, and the struggles she has faced in relationships.


Payne goes on to describe the love and passion she has found and how it has taught her to be patient and strong. She also reflects on the presence of God in her life as a source of grace, passion, and support. In the lines "Death on a cross, it was I that was lost / Oh this God has been life to these bones," she expresses gratitude for the sacrifice that Christ made for humanity and the transformational power of His love. Overall, the lyrics of "On My Bones" convey Payne's vulnerability, honesty, and the way she has been shaped by the experiences and people in her life.
